What makes Charlotte special for flooring

Charlotte winter seasons are mild, summertimes are sticky, and the swing in interior humidity throughout the year can be vast. That rhythm matters. Wood relocates with moisture, tile assemblies require development joints, and adhesives fail if set up in a moist crawlspace. Communities include their very own variables. A block ranch in Madison Park has a different subfloor profile than a slab-on-grade construct in Ballantyne. Older homes typically hide a mix of oak strip floors, plywood spots, and the periodic shock lay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.

A seasoned flooring contractor in Charlotte will certainly measure your indoor family member moisture, peek into the crawlspace, and take moisture analyses of both the subfloor and the new material. They'll discuss adjustment in days, not hours. If they never ever pull out a moisture meter, that's a red flag.

Installation versus repair work: various abilities, different mindsets

Many business market themselves as a flooring installation service. Fewer are solid at flooring repair. The skill overlap isn't best, and this matters if your project straddles both worlds.

  • Installation is choreography. The staff plans shifts, staggers joints, establishes growth voids, and series areas to keep your home functional. They bring performance and uniformity across hundreds or countless square feet.
  • Repair is investigative work. It requires pinpointing the source of motion, dampness, or glue failing prior to taking care of the surface. A real flooring repair expert in Charlotte deserves their price. The very best installers value them, also, and will certainly subcontract complex fixings when needed.

When you vet a flooring company in Charlotte, request for examples of both. Demand pictures of a complicated staircase nosing installment and additionally a repair service where they tied new boards right into an existing field without telegraphing the patch. You'll learn rapidly whether they value both crafts.

Hardwood, LVP, ceramic tile, carpeting, or concrete: selecting for your space

Every product prospers in certain conditions and stops working in others. Consider lived truth prior to style.

Hardwood works magnificently in Charlotte, yet it needs stable moisture. If your home swings from 30 percent in winter to 70 percent in summer season, expect gapping and cupping. A respectable flooring installation service in Charlotte will certainly suggest a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and mindful adjustment. Solid white oak performs better than maple in this environment because it relocates more predictably. Prefinished engineered hardwood can be a more secure selection over a slab or over areas with prospective dampness. If you want site-finished floorings, allocate dust control and an added day or 2 of remedy time.

Luxury plastic plank (LVP) has taken over completely factors. It's forgiving of wetness, deals with animal nails, and mounts quick. The disadvantage is telegraphing. If the subfloor isn't flat within tight tolerances, you'll see every bulge and clinical depression in raking light. The distinction between a bargain mount and a pro LVP job is the leveling preparation. The guarantee language on several LVP brands requires 3/16 inch flatness over flooring showroom Charlotte 10 feet. Ask how your service provider steps and achieves that.

Tile is resilient, yet it's ruthless of shortcuts. Charlotte slabs can have shrinkage splits and curled edges, and older homes may have bouncy joists. The solution is proper underlayment, decoupling membrane layers where suitable, and activity joints in big runs. A square, well-laid floor tile flooring looks easy since a pro did the intricate design math before mixing the first batch of thinset.

Carpet brings warmth at a practical cost. The pitfalls remain in the pad and the seams. If you have pets, skip standard rebond and ask for a moisture-barrier pad. Hefty furnishings creates compression marks that reduce with time, yet the right pad helps. An excellent installer will certainly intend joint placement away from rush hour and think about the pile instructions in adjacent rooms.

Polished concrete or resistant sheet products show up occasionally in basements and studios. foundation and subfloor issues Below, moisture screening is every little thing.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H screening informs you whether adhesive will endure, or if you need a vapor retarder. A specialist that plays down this action is rolling dice with your time and money.

The anatomy of a strong estimate

Estimates reveal just how a flooring company believes. Two quotes can look similar in total however vary drastically in what they include. Clarity saves conflicts later.

Look for line products that information subfloor prep, material adjustment, changes, walls or shoe molding, furniture moving, old floor disposal, and jobsite security. If the quote simply claims "Install LVP, 1,200 sq feet," you're likely to see modification orders. A thoughtful price quote may keep in mind 5 bags of self-leveling compound with device cost, a brand-new reducer at the kitchen threshold, and replacement of 3 split ceramic tiles under a dishwasher that leaked last year.

Ask how they manage unknowns. A truthful specialist will certainly clarify that they can not see under existing flooring until trial, then quote an array for typical discoveries: rot around a gliding door, undercutting stonework at a hearth, or replacing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ll describe the process for accepting additionals and give photos before proceeding.

Subfloor prep, the unglamorous make-or-break

I have actually seen much more unsuccessful flooring repair jobs in Charlotte brought on by inadequate subfloor preparation than any kind of other reason. Floors rely on what's beneath. On wood-framed floors over crawlspaces, take wetness analyses at several factors. It prevails to discover the sitting rooms dry and the back areas boosted because a downspout disposes near the foundation. Fix the water before laying a plank.

Flatness is not the same as degree. Lots of older homes incline slightly towards the facility. That's not a flaw if it's consistent. What you can not accept is a subfloor that waves every two feet. For hardwood, the fix could be sanding down high seams and installing pl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im layer or self-leveler will smooth the field. Self-levelers are particular. Temperature level, guide, and mix ratio matter. A good team selects brands they know and assigns a lead who has actually poured dozens of bags without drama.

On concrete pieces, a dampness reduction primer may be required. The expense hurts upfront, however it's affordable insurance policy compared to peeling glue or cupped crafted timber. Several failings appear between month 6 and twelve, following a rainy summer, when the slab awakens and begins pushing vapor.

Warranties that indicate something

A service warranty is only comparable to the business behind it. Manufacturer service warranties normally omit installment mistakes, and they call for the installer to follow the publication. Keep your paperwork. Save pictures of acclimation stacks, moisture readings, and the underlayment made use of. Good professionals document their process and share it with you.

Labor service warranties for flooring repair and installment in Charlotte typically vary from one to three years. Some companies offer longer for certain products they recognize well. Check out the exclusions. Seasonal voids in hardwood are not an issue, yet gross cupping most likely is if moisture control is in location. Sticky failings can be on the installer, the item, or the substrate. A pro will return to identify and not blame the product blindly. That transparency belongs to what you're paying for.

What a solid very first visit looks like

The initial website go to sets the tone. Expect inquiries concerning your household routine, animals, and how many people will be walking through the spaces throughout and after set up. A professional needs to determine every area, not simply eyeball square video, and should examine heating and cooling registers, limits, and door clearances. They'll suggest getting rid of doors prior to mount or prepare to cut them after if new flooring elevation demands it.

They must speak via adjustment. In summer season, it's common to allow wood rest for at least 5 to seven days in the conditioned space. LVP manufacturers commonly specify a 48-hour adjustment period, yet real problems determine vigilance. The very best groups will certainly put a hygrometer in the room and aim for a consistent variety prior to opening up cartons.

If the project involves redecorating, ask exactly how they manage dust. Modern sanders with HEPA vacuum cleaners and plastic barriers make a huge difference. Oil-based poly provides warm tone and long open time, waterborne finishes treat faster and do not amber as much. In Charlotte's moisture, waterborne coatings are commonly the sensible option if you require to move back in quickly.

Handling fixings the smart way

Floors stop working for factors, and the repair needs to attend to the reason initially. Cupped wood near a back entrance generally points to moisture invasion. Changing boards without sealing the sill or repairing grading exterior is a short-term patch. Hollow-sounding tile usually traces back to inadequate protection under large-format ceramic tiles. A pro will certainly draw a suspicious floor tile easily, show you the thinset pattern, and reset with full coverage.

For squeals, the cure is from listed below whenever feasible. Screwing subfloor to joists, applying building adhesive into seams, and using shims judiciously decreases noise without wrecking completed floor covering. If the only gain access to is from above, be sincere about expectations. Repairs can quit squeaks in targeted areas, however an old floor system may still talk a little when a group gathers.

With LVP, damaged slabs can be changed if the click system is accessible or the installer knows just how to do a medical swap. Glue-down items call for reducing and warm to release glue. Matching discontinued lines is hit-or-miss, so save an extra container if you can.

Small options that settle big

A few useful decisions make life simpler after the team leaves. Request labeled touch-up tarnish or end up for hardwood, and an extra quart of matching paint for walls. Conserve a collection of cement, caulk, and a couple of additional ceramic tiles. On LVP, demand the precise product code and batch number, after that put two or 3 slabs away. Paper where transitions land with a fast phone video before the base shoe goes on, so you understand what's underneath.

If you have big pet dogs, take into consideration a satin or matte coating on wood to conceal scratches and choose wider planks with a light wire-brush that camouflage day-to-day wear. For tile, pick cement with stain resistance and maintain the leftover in situation of future patching. These details cost little and prolong the life and look of your floors.

How to estimate a flooring job?

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?

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.
